AMD

Opteron 6366 HE

The Opteron 6366 HE is manufactured by AMD. It was released in 2015-01-01. It is based on the Abu Dhabi (2012) architecture. It features 16 cores and 16 threads. Base frequency is 1.8 GHz, with boost up to 3.1 GHz. L3 cache: 8 MB (total). L2 cache: 16 MB. Built on 32 nm process technology. Socket: G34. Thermal design power (TDP): 85 Watt. Memory support: DDR3. Passmark benchmark score: 5,613 points. Launch price was $800.

AMD

Ryzen 3 3300U

The Ryzen 3 3300U is manufactured by AMD. It was released in 6 January 2019 (6 years ago). It is based on the Picasso (2019βˆ’2022) architecture. It features 4 cores and 4 threads. Base frequency is 2.1 GHz, with boost up to 3.5 GHz. L3 cache: 4 MB (total). L2 cache: 512K (per core). Built on 12 nm process technology. Socket: FP5. Thermal design power (TDP): 15 Watt. Memory support: DDR4 Dual-channel. Passmark benchmark score: 5,686 points. Launch price was $149.

Processing Power

The Opteron 6366 HE packs 16 cores / 16 threads, while the Ryzen 3 3300U offers 4 cores / 4 threads β€” the Opteron 6366 HE has 12 more cores. Boost clocks reach 3.1 GHz on the Opteron 6366 HE versus 3.5 GHz on the Ryzen 3 3300U β€” a 12.1% clock advantage for the Ryzen 3 3300U (base: 1.8 GHz vs 2.1 GHz). The Opteron 6366 HE uses the Abu Dhabi (2012) architecture (32 nm), while the Ryzen 3 3300U uses Picasso (2019βˆ’2022) (12 nm). In PassMark, the Opteron 6366 HE scores 5,613 against the Ryzen 3 3300U's 5,686 β€” a 1.3% lead for the Ryzen 3 3300U. L3 cache: 8 MB (total) on the Opteron 6366 HE vs 4 MB (total) on the Ryzen 3 3300U.

Memory & Platform

The Opteron 6366 HE uses the G34 socket (PCIe 2.0), while the Ryzen 3 3300U uses FP5 (PCIe 3.0) β€” making them incompatible on the same motherboard.
